Grasping Business Filings in the Lone Star State

Business filings in the Lone Star State are essential for startup owners and company leaders looking to establish and maintain their companies in accordance with the law. The Texas Secretary of State oversees these filings, offering a variety of support to help business owners manage the requirements. From Limited Liability Companies to corporations, all entities must be registered, and the information must be kept current to ensure conformity with local regulations. The process starts with a name availability check, which can be easily conducted using resources like the Texas business name registration platform.

Once the company name is confirmed as available, filings for establishment can proceed. This includes providing formation documents or establishment depending on the nature of entity being formed. The Texas Secretary of State business entity search and related resources, like the Texas SOS corp search, enable entrepreneurs to find important details about existing entities, ensuring that no duplicates are formed and that the company title aligns with state regulations. Maintaining accurate records is essential not only for legal adherence but also for building reputation with partners.

Ongoing adherence necessitates entities to handle periodic filings with the Secretary of State's office. This may involve notifications on the business's status, changes in ownership, or modifications to the company organization. Utilizing tools such as the entity lookup provided by the Texas Secretary of State and filing services from the Texas Secretary of State ensures that businesses remain legally sound. Examining Limited Liability Company Title Availability

Once starting a company in Texas, one of the steps is confirming your selected Limited Liability Company title is free. The Secretary of State of Texas provides a straightforward way to examine title availability through their company search. This tool confirms that your preferred name does not conflict with existing businesses, which could lead to potential issues. Utilizing the secretary of state business name search in Texas can save business owners time and prevent stress down the road.

To conduct a comprehensive search, aspiring business owners can access the Texas Secretary of State's website and use the Limited Liability Company title search tool.
